Hex Bit Drivers

Hex bit drivers are indispensable tools for automotive mechanics, designed specifically to tackle a variety of tasks requiring precision and torque. Used for driving hex fasteners in assemblies such as engine components, transmissions, and other critical automotive systems, these tools provide reliability and efficiency in demanding repair environments. Hex bit drivers come in a wide array of sizes and configurations, making them essential for both vehicle-specific repairs and general mechanical work across car and truck models. One of the standout features of hex bit drivers is their ability to deliver excellent torque transfer while maintaining secure engagement with hex fasteners, which reduces the likelihood of stripping or rounding. Many hex bit drivers, such as 1/2-inch drive impact hex drivers, are made of hardened CR-MO alloy steel for long-lasting durability under heavy use, while others feature extended lengths for improved accessibility in tight or recessed spaces. Options like universal swivel drivers provide combined flexibility and strength, allowing mechanics to navigate fasteners at awkward angles effectively. These drivers are frequently paired with impact wrenches to remove or install fasteners quickly without compromising accuracy or safety. Whether you're working on brakes, drive shafts, or precision engine components, hex bit drivers streamline workflows, saving time and effort on repetitive tasks. With their versatility and robust construction, hex bit drivers are a must-have in any professional mechanic's toolbox, enhancing productivity and ensuring dependable results for virtually any automotive repair task.
